How do you deal with the fact that the amount of data that can be stored in one blockchain department is strictly limited?

That's right.
The blockchain is very expensive and heavy network.(but safe)
What gets recorded onto the blockchain is the hashed value of healthcare data. In other words, if healthcare data is stored in the MediBloc, the hashed value on MediBloc is saved on blockchain.
Healthcare data will be stored in a distributed database outside the blockchainsuch as IPFS.

Will doctors in hospitals be able to get information from MediBloc in order to cure their patients faster and more efficiently?

Yes. MediBloc can only be access by individuals with a private key, which decrypts and reveals only their personal healthcare data. The encrypted data itself is stored on a decentralized, distrubuted storage network- not a centralized server.
